I have a basic understanding that chronic plantar "fasciosis" is a degenerative condition of the plantar fascia rather than an inflammatory condition with no histological signs of inflammation present...
Members do not see these Ads. Sign Up.
Bearing this in mind, what is the actual mechanism of pain in this condition? We all know that the heel pain associated with chronic plantar fasciosis can be very debilitating, but can anyone tell me what exactly the pain is caused by?
Is it inflammation of the surrounding structures/soft tissue?
Is it pain receptors in the plantar fascia itself?
Is it entrapment of the inferior calcaneal nerve?
Is it some form of vascularisation of the attached bone marrow or bone contusion or bone edema?

I’m sure you probably already know this, but I think it would help if you first recognised the biomechanical properties of the plantar aponeurosis. The main role of the plantar fascia is to resist deformation of the medial and lateral longitudinal arches during weight bearing activities. Due to the continual tensile loading forces that are placed on this ligamentous structure, sometimes certain activities such as walking, running or sport, and/or certain biomechanical predispositions, may subject the plantar fascia to abnormal tensile loading forces. As a result, repetitive microtrauma occurs.
Apart from neurological involvement, I would suspect that the answers to most of your questions would be secondary to abnormal tensile loading forces to this structure. For example, some acute cases we see maybe inflammatory in nature, whilst others are more chronic in nature, but in my opinion, the mechanism of injury would be a result of abnormal tensile loading forces.
In addition, the only other exception to this would be to also take into consideration is that excessive compression loading forces can also cause this problem as well, such as basketball or other related jumping activities. Not only could this potentially cause proximal plantar fasciitis but also possibly a bone contusion as well.

Thanks for the thread links, and now that I have read both articles they seem to contradict each other considerably or at least they seem to (I've had a few glasses of wine).
The first states that with the help of MR imaging, plantar fasciitis (both acute and chronic) display chronic inflammation of the aponeurosis and the perifascial structures as well as inflammation at the osseotendinous junction, as characterized by collagen degeneration and necrosis, angiofibroblastic hyperplasia, chonroid metaplasia and matrix calcification.
However, the second article argues that the histological changes are degenerative and not inflammatory in nature.... So now I'm more confused, is it an inflammatory condition or is it not??

I’m specifically referring to the deep somatic nociceptors which are found in ligaments, bones, tendons etc. These are responsible for deep pain not superficial pain as nociceptors are also found in the skin and other superficial structures. In the context of this discussion, I’d specifically be referring to the deep somatic receptors in the plantar aponeurosis - namely the central and medial components as these are the most common areas affected. As plantar fasciitis progresses from an acute to chronic problem then I’d speculate that possible plastic deformation is likely to occur in this structure which may possibly make the plantar aponeurosis less compliant, therefore increasing the potential for increased, prolonged abnormal tensile loading forces in this structure. As a result of the chronic tension, I feel that this may stimulate the deep somatic nociceptors, which I think could be responsible for the pain found in plantar fasciosis.
In my opinion, if we are specifically discussing true Plantar fasciosis, then the only anatomical structure of interest then should be the plantar aponeurosis/plantar fascia.
